Phishing site imitating Apple busted

By Guest Authors

A new phishing website that mimics the Apple site has been detected in the wild, but fortunately for users has been blocked by Google as of this posting. Con artists, or in this case cyber criminals, have been secretly scraping off personal sensitive user data such as credit card information and email address through appleidconfirm(dot)net.

New Android malware mines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ies

By Guest Authors

You might have recently noticed that your mobile device is charging slowly with rising temperature or quickly draining its power even on slight uses. Well, these are the symptoms that a new Android malware has infected you gadget, potentially draining also wearing away your money and your device’s life span.

Facebook to spread the Internet worldwide with drones and lasers

By Guest Authors

Facebook never failed to make the most curious headlines. Sometimes, weird. This time, the social networking titan’s recent acquisitions, including the planned buy of WhatsApp, have been brought out to light by fresh reports about its ambitious project to beam the Internet onto the people worldwide from unmanned aerial vehicles and lasers.
